A silver and silver-gilt Renaissance Revival bracelet by Froment-Meurice

£1,000 - £1,500 £900

A silver and silver-gilt Renaissance Revival bracelet by Froment-Meurice, c1850, the central section designed as an oval plaque embossed with the figure of a maiden playing a lute, in an elaborate frame decorated with two figures holding either a hawk or a mirror with an angel above, profusely decorated with birds midst scrolls, coiling branches and the heads of angels on scrolling baton spacer bars, signed, 18.1cm long

Accompanied by original purchase receipt from Sheldon Shapiro & Co. Ltd, dated 23rd March 2001
